They have tiered the pricing for HHN this year depending on the night you go. For example here are the APH prices:

Thurs - Sun
Admission: 24.75
Express: 25.00

Friday
Admission: 37.75
Express: 35.00

Saturday
Admission: 47.75
Express: 45.00

And to totally confuse: APH admission for the first weekend is 24.75

These prices are indeed higher than previous years pricing. The stay and scream is generally in the ballpark of the APH pricing.

Just talked to Universal and the Stay and Scream pricing is:

Sun-Thurs 27.75
Friday 39.75
Saturday 49.75

the question that was asked before was this:

the lady already has a one day one park ticket and plans to spend that day in universal side. the hhn is at the ioa side.

her question was will she be allowed in at the ioa side without purchasing another day ticket.

what i have heard is this: since ioa closes at 5, she must enter by 4:50 thru the ticket gate, show the hhn add on ticket and go to the designated stay and scream area. no other day ticket needed to be purchased.

that person needs to call universal vacations # and buy the add on for hhn.
by showing that ticket, it will allow her to enter without an additional cost.
